Background

The National Society for Rehabilitation (NSR) is a non-profit, a non-governmental association, working toward the rights of Persons with Disabilities through different strategies (rights, advocacy, and community empowerment ). NSR  was established in 1990 and still working I  the field po rehabilitation and disability adopting Community Based Rehabilitation Program (CBR) which is implemented in 25 geographical locations in the Gaza strip which covers four governorates of Gaza Strip: Gaza, Middle Area, Khan Younis, and Rafah.

Main duties and Responsibilities:


  1. Assess mental functions, emotional status and social development of Persons with disabilities to determine the level and the type of cognition, perception and behavior deficiency as well as the strength and capacities, to assess their social environment and their social interactions.
  2. Design individual and group psychological support sessions and / or interventions that would contribute to the evolving capacities of PWD to the realization of the dignified life of them.
  3. Conduct home visit to PwDs to assess the needs and provide support to those who have registered their need for assessment and support purposes.
  4. To Provide counseling and guidance to individuals and groups and conducts home visits, as appropriate.
  5. Coordinate the other team members in setting up the intervention / therapy plan for the PWD, and other vulnerable groups in a multidisciplinary approach.
  6. Participate in the technical trainings that CCP will conduct in order to improve the team members’ intervention quality with PWD.
  7. Respect and implement the quality criteria system that will be trained on by CCP during working with PwDs.
  8. Refer to other specialists in NSR PT clinic or, in collaboration with the medical team, to other institutions for further assistance.
  9. providing individual, group and family counseling sessions to the targeted groups in addition to group activities such as peer to peer supportive groups for the caregivers in cooperation with the social workers and under the supervision of the technical supervisor.
  10. Report to the project coordinator using the agreed monitoring tools and reports forms on daily/weekly/monthly and quarterly basis.
  11. To Perform such other duties as may be assigned.
